Transaction 58e05c37b6b498fde90d9d373132c41018d901c7179be4e13cfbe786fc183e60
1 Input
1 Output
-
58e05c37b6b498fde90d9d373132c41018d901c7179be4e13cfbe786fc183e60:0
- value
- 15314558
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6d5f64dc490171fe8eb3a39cd9b135f40192b2bf OP_EQUAL
- address
- 3BfKrYV3LswhxYmxt3Wgp8hzc3S5Z1wqJR